转座子Pokey插入对蚤状溞28S rRNA基因序列变异的影响。

The effect of transposon Pokey insertions on sequence variation in the 28S rRNA gene of Daphnia pulex.

作者信息

Glass Shiona K, Moszczynska Anna, Crease Teresa J

机构信息

Department of Integrative Biology, University of Guelph, Guelph, ON N1G2W1 Canada.

出版信息

Genome. 2008 Dec;51(12):988-1000. doi: 10.1139/G08-092.

DOI:10.1139/G08-092
PMID:19088812
Abstract

The goal of this study was to determine the impact of breeding system and the presence of the transposon Pokey on intraindividual variation in 28S rRNA genes. We PCR-amplified, cloned, and sequenced 1000 nucleotides downstream of the Pokey insertion site in genes with and without insertions from 10 obligately and 10 cyclically parthenogenetic isolates of Daphnia pulex. Variation among genes with Pokey insertions was higher than variation among genes without insertions in both cyclic and obligate isolates. Although the differences were not quite significant (p = 0.06 in both cases), the results suggest that Pokey insertions are likely to inhibit the homogenization of their host genes to some extent. We also observed that the complement of 28S rRNA alleles differed between genes with and without inserts in some isolates, suggesting that a particular inserted gene can persist for substantial periods of time and even spread within the rDNA array, despite the fact that insertions are deleterious. This apparently contradictory pattern can be explained if homogenization of rRNA genes occurs primarily by gene conversion, but copies with Pokey inserts can occasionally increase in frequency within arrays owing to unequal crossing over events that do not originate in the inserted genes themselves.

摘要

本研究的目的是确定繁殖系统以及转座子Pokey的存在对28S rRNA基因个体内变异的影响。我们对来自10个孤雌生殖型和10个周期性孤雌生殖型的蚤状溞分离株中带有和不带有插入片段的基因,在Pokey插入位点下游1000个核苷酸处进行了PCR扩增、克隆和测序。在周期性和孤雌生殖型分离株中,带有Pokey插入的基因之间的变异高于不带有插入的基因之间的变异。尽管差异不太显著(两种情况下p = 0.06),但结果表明Pokey插入可能在一定程度上抑制其宿主基因的同质化。我们还观察到,在一些分离株中,带有和不带有插入片段的基因之间28S rRNA等位基因的互补情况不同,这表明尽管插入是有害的,但特定的插入基因可以持续存在相当长的时间,甚至在rDNA阵列中传播。如果rRNA基因的同质化主要通过基因转换发生,但带有Pokey插入的拷贝偶尔会由于并非起源于插入基因本身的不等交换事件而在阵列中频率增加,那么这种明显矛盾的模式就可以得到解释。
